删除mysql db语法?

时间:2013-06-18 14:17:53

标签: mysql sql database

我试图整理我的本地dbs,这些dbs留下了重复数据,并且从过去的项目中删除了dbs。

要在Sequel pro中查看,然后使用可正常工作的命令DROP DATABASE testdatabase;删除它们。

但是当我尝试运行lorem-blog-db时,我的某些dbs的名称如DROP DATABASE lorem-blog-db;(带有破折号),它让我在“lorem-blog-db”附近发回错误。

知道如何解决这个问题吗?我想它与破折号有关。

1 个答案:

答案 0 :(得分:2)

在MySQL中,您可以使用反引号来转义名称。像这样:

DROP DATABASE `my-least-favorite-db`